Gor Mahia too good for Posta Rangers as Tusker pick first season win

Kenyan record champions Gor Mahia secured an emphatic 3-0 win against Posta Rangers in an FKF Premier League fixture at Nyayo Stadium on Sunday.

K’Ogalo, who are seeking to regain the title they lost last season to Kenya Police FC, scored courtesy of Ben Stanley Omondi, Austin Odhiambo, and Felix Oluoch to bag their third victory of the season.

However, despite dominating proceedings, Gor Mahia were not able to break down Posta, who went into the game sitting top of the 18-team league table, until the second half when they scored three goals.

Gor Mahia goals came in the second half

After Gor Mahia coach Charles Akonnor introduced Ben Stanley Omondi and Felix Mboya, Gor Mahia started to look sharp and it never took them time as Omondi powered home a header to make it 1-0.

Five minutes later, it was 2-0 for Gor Mahia when midfielder Austin Odhiambo took advantage of a defensive mistake to stab home. Eliud Lokuwam almost reduced the deficit for Posta after he wasted an open opportunity.

Gor Mahia sealed the win when a mistake by Posta goalkeeper Frederick Odhiambo allowed Oluoch to find the back of the net. The win pushed Gor Mahia to third on the pile with nine points.

Tusker get first win after five matches

In another match, Mathare United stunned Shabana 1-0 at Gusii Stadium, while Erick Kapaito’s 76th-minute strike was enough to earn Tusker their first win of the season, a narrow 1-0 victory over Murang’a Seal.

Ahead of the game, Tusker coach Charles Okere had discussed the team’s poor start to the season, insisting it was important they started to win matches.

“We have drawn our last two matches and it is now time we get a win. Where we are in the table is not a good place and we need to work to get our first win of the season, which I believe will push us into a good run,” said Okere.

The victory pushed Tusker to five points from five matches while Murang’a Seal, who almost got relegated last season, remained in the relegation zone with three points.

FKF Premier League results;

Mara Sugar 0-0 Bidco United
Kariobangi Sharks 1-1 APS Bomet
Kakamega Homeboyz 3-1 Ulinzi Stars
AFC Leopards 2-1 KCB
Gor Mahia 3-0 Posta Rangers
Murang’a Seal 0-1 Tusker
Shabana 0-1 Mathare United
